More On Press Start Books In Chronological Order

1. Press Start! Game Over, Super Rabbit Boy (2017)

This one kicks things off with Super Rabbit Boy, our hero who’s living in the world of video games. The plot is simple but fun: Super Rabbit Boy needs to save his world from the evil King of the Baddies, who’s kidnapped his friend. It’s packed with humor, action, and the kind of level-ups you’d expect from a game-themed story. It’s a great way to introduce younger readers to the series with bright visuals and a clear, exciting plot!

2. Press Start! Super Rabbit Boy vs. Super Rabbit Boy (2018)

In this second installment, Super Rabbit Boy faces off against none other than an evil clone of himself! Classic video game trope, right? The story ramps up the action with more intense battles, puzzles, and the theme of overcoming obstacles-both external and internal. Super Rabbit Boy has to show that being the hero isn’t just about fighting but also being true to yourself.

3. Press Start! Super Rabbit Boy and the Great Big Pet Show (2019)

This time around, the story switches gears and brings in the fun concept of a pet show! But as with anything in this universe, there’s a twist: someone’s trying to sabotage the event! Super Rabbit Boy gets involved and has to use his quick thinking (and a little bit of game logic) to save the day. It’s more lighthearted than the first, with lots of fun characters and clever solutions to problems.
